1. Before Setting Up Your Projector
Input Selection
The power supply connection method is configured by the wiring to the input selection. The configurations are as follows.
C1 Connection
C2
Connection
AC power supply cable
• For the AC power cable, use a cable of thickness as appropriate for the installation country and made of copper as
shown below.
• Use a round type UL-listed solderless terminal for the section connected to the main unit. In addition, when clamping
this terminal with the cable, use an UL listed tool.
Compatible Cables and Solderless Terminals
The specifications of the terminals for attaching the power cables are as follows.
Power supply terminal L, N
Grounding terminal G
The size of the solderless terminal to use and the fastening torque of the screws varies depending on the type of
terminal block. Use the cable and solderless terminal that is suitable for the specific type of terminal block as shown
in the following table. This specifies the model name of the recommended solderless terminals. Use these parts or
equivalent parts. If you are unable to use the recommended solderless terminals, ensure that you use terminals of
the dimensions shown in the following diagram.
